The Cannabis Culture in Amsterdam
Amsterdam’s relationship with cannabis is unlike that of many other cities worldwide. The Netherlands has a long-standing policy of tolerance towards the personal use of marijuana. While cannabis is technically illegal, the sale and consumption in designated coffee shops are permitted, leading to a vibrant marijuana culture that is both celebrated and scrutinized.
In Amsterdam, you will find:
- Coffee Shops: Establishments where cannabis can be purchased and consumed.
- Regulations: While use is tolerated, there are strict regulations regarding sales, age limits, and public consumption.
- Public Perception: Cannabis use is generally accepted, but locals may prefer you to smoke discreetly.
Understanding Cannabis Regulations in Amsterdam
Before diving into the specifics of what Amsterdam hotels allow regarding cannabis, it’s crucial to understand the general regulations surrounding cannabis in the city:
- Age Limit: You must be at least 18 years old to purchase and consume cannabis in Amsterdam.
- Quantity: Visitors can legally carry up to 5 grams of cannabis for personal use.
- Public Consumption: Smoking cannabis in public places is generally discouraged, and some areas have specific regulations against it.
- Possession: Possession of cannabis in larger quantities can lead to fines or legal issues.
Amsterdam Hotels and Cannabis: What You Need to Know
Now that we have a grasp of the cannabis culture and regulations in Amsterdam, let’s explore how this affects your stay in various Amsterdam hotels. While many hotels are accommodating to cannabis users, policies can differ widely, so it’s essential to know what to expect.
1. Cannabis-Friendly Hotels
Some Amsterdam hotels openly welcome cannabis users, allowing them to smoke in designated areas or even in their rooms. These hotels typically advertise themselves as cannabis-friendly and cater specifically to travelers looking to enjoy cannabis during their stay. Here are some features to look for:
- Designated Smoking Areas: Many cannabis-friendly hotels have specific areas where guests can smoke.
- In-Room Smoking: Some hotels allow smoking in the rooms, but it’s essential to confirm this before booking.
- Knowledgeable Staff: Friendly staff who can provide information about local coffee shops and cannabis regulations.
2. Non-Smoking Hotels
Conversely, many hotels in Amsterdam maintain a strict non-smoking policy, which includes cannabis. If you prefer a smoke-free environment, these hotels might be more suitable for you. Here’s what to expect:
- Clear Policies: Non-smoking hotels will typically have clear rules regarding smoking, including cannabis.
- Fines for Violations: Guests who smoke in their rooms may face hefty fines or eviction.
- Alternative Options: These hotels may provide information on nearby coffee shops where smoking is permitted.
